BALDWIN v. KULCH ASSOCIATES, INC.

No. CIV. 98-333-SD.

39 F.Supp.2d 111 (1998)

William R. BALDWIN; Joan S. Baldwin v. KULCH ASSOCIATES, INC.; Charles Kulch.

United States District Court, D. New Hampshire.

October 29, 1998.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Leonard W. foy, Edward W. Richards & Associates, Nashua, NH, for Plaintiffs.

Andrew W. Serell, Rath, young & Pignatelli, Concord, NH, for Defendants.


ORDER

DEVINE, Senior District Judge.

The plaintiffs, William R. Baldwin and Joan S. Baldwin, have individually brought this civil action for damages against the defendant-accountants, Kulch Associates, Inc., and Charles Kulch, alleging various theories of recovery arising out of the plaintiffs' purchase of stock in a company named National Wood Products, Inc.
